Herrick Cup

Charlie Dods

Awarded to the student who, in the opinion of the staff, exhibits many of the qualities rewarded in previous awards and is judged to be the best all round boy in the school. This beautiful solid silver cup was presented to the College in 1953 by Mr & Mrs E J Herrick in memory of their three sons Dennis, Brian and Michael, who were born and lived at Lindisfarne, and who gave their lives in World War II.  This is the most prestigious award of all.
